How Simulation Airplane Really Works
At its core, Simulation Airplane replicates key elements of real flight using intuitive controls and dynamic feedback. Users encounter virtual airports, aerial navigation displays, weather systems, and air traffic coordination protocols—all rendered in 3D for immersive realism.

The platform mimics instrument panels, flight controls, and environmental responses, allowing players to takeoff, cruise, and land using realistic physics and procedural logic. While not a certified training device, the simulation integrates real-world principles such as air density changes, fuel consumption, and aerodynamic forces—offering a subtle, knowledgeable glimpse into aviation mechanics.
Most importantly, Simulation Airplane runs natively in browsers or lightweight apps optimized for mobile, requiring minimal downloads and offering smooth, touch-friendly interaction—ideal for users on the go. No internet dependency is needed for core gameplay, though updates and enhanced features may require occasional syncing.
